Block

#23,189,607
Block Number
23,189,607 @ 11/06/2025, 10:58:00
Status
Finalized
ID
0x0161d86745c3a676daa52eb6b39b14bc87c9dd926545af524e4c631733a634e1
Transactions
Gas Used
5599578/40000000 (14.00% Used)
Base Fee
10,000 Gwei
Total Score
2,265,872,305 (+101)
Rewards
2.41 VTHO